logo

Output f74ae840bdac4ae077b616115281cbfc92fbfd186d2ee5ec18611669895e1443:8

value
18970344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c86b34dd24ba90520846058370b3c8f342bf754d OP_EQUALVERIFY OP_CHECKSIG
address
1KGiaCr6D9Ui6RbMXR7TkqRL9mPKVf8z16
transaction
f74ae840bdac4ae077b616115281cbfc92fbfd186d2ee5ec18611669895e1443